Compartilhar via


Interface ISpaceReservationManager

Gerencia ornamentos de reserva de espaço.

Namespace:  Microsoft.VisualStudio.Text.Editor
Assembly:  Microsoft.VisualStudio.Text.UI.Wpf (em Microsoft.VisualStudio.Text.UI.Wpf.dll)

Sintaxe

'Declaração
Public Interface ISpaceReservationManager
public interface ISpaceReservationManager
public interface class ISpaceReservationManager
type ISpaceReservationManager =  interface end
public interface ISpaceReservationManager

O tipo ISpaceReservationManager expõe os membros a seguir.

Propriedades

  Nome Descrição
Propriedade pública Agents Obtém a lista de agentes gerenciados por este gerenciador.
Propriedade pública HasAggregateFocus Determina se o adorno criado pelo agente de reserva de espaço tem o foco do teclado.
Propriedade pública IsMouseOver Determina se o mouse está sobre um agente gerenciado por este gerenciador.

Superior

Métodos

  Nome Descrição
Método público AddAgent Adiciona um agente de reserva de espaço à lista de agentes gerenciados por este gerenciador.
Método público CreatePopupAgent Cria uma implementação padrão de um ISpaceReservationAgent que exibe seu conteúdo em uma janela pop-up.
Método público RemoveAgent Remove o agente de reserva de espaço especificado da lista de agentes gerenciados por este gerenciador.
Método público UpdatePopupAgent Atualiza o agente especificado com a extensão especificada.

Superior

Eventos

  Nome Descrição
Evento público AgentChanged Ocorre quando o agente é alterado.
Evento público GotAggregateFocus Ocorre quando qualquer um dos ornamentos gerenciados por este foco do teclado espaço reserva manager obtém.
Evento público LostAggregateFocus Ocorre quando o foco do teclado é perdido por qualquer um dos ornamentos gerenciados por este Gerenciador de reserva de espaço.

Superior

Consulte também

Referência

Namespace Microsoft.VisualStudio.Text.Editor